Doubt vs. Trust

Matthew 28:16-2016 Then the eleven disciples went to Galilee, to the mountain where Jesus had told them to go. 17 When they saw him, they worshiped him; but some doubted. 18 Then Jesus came to them and said, “All authority in heaven and on earth has been given to me. 19 Therefore go and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it, 20 and teaching them to obey everything I have commanded you. And surely I am with you always, to the very end of the age.”

Jesus appears to his disciples after His resurrection, and when they saw Him, what was the first thing they did?  Worshiped Him.  Interestingly enough, even then, some doubted Him.  There will always be doubters in the crowd of followers.  So how do you move from being a doubter to being a believer?  By placing your total trust and faith in the One who said, "All authority in heaven and on earth has been given to me."  Until you individually come to a place of realizing you are not God and that you are lost with no hope without a Savior, then you will continue to doubt in this life.  Trust Him today and relinquish all of who you are to Him today.  

All authority is in Him, and Him alone.  And the promise Jesus gives us in verse twenty is life-changing, "And surely I am with you ALWAYS, to the very end of the age."  By placing your hope and trust in Jesus today, He will be with you ALWAYS!  I need that in my life, don't you?

So, if you doubt today, I encourage you to turn your doubt of unbelief into a faith that will always be with you.  Trust Jesus today.
